 To make your own Pinatas you will need:

Chinese Take out boxes

Confetti (I made some out of tissue paper)

thin wire

curling ribbon

clear tape

Step 1: Rewire the take out box to be upside down.  Just take out the wire that is already inside and place new wire in it’s place.

Step 2: Tape the wire well into the inside.

Step 3: Tape a long string to each flap from the inside of the box.

Step 4: Tape the top down.  Make sure to tape well, but not so well that it won’t burst easily.  Now it’s ready to tie to a tree!
